edhans 08-06-2012 11:32 AM

Re: Black Swamp auction
 
Heritage clearly did the right thing here. Just imagine if they had trickled them out and you're a well heeled and frequent bidder. You win the 27/30 lot for $1.2 mil. Then, month after month, auction after auction, high grade E98s appear with regularity. When you discover the truth about the find, how much business are you going to do with Heritage in the future?

An earlier post asked about the ethics of an attic find of multiple T206 Wagners. Of course the vast difference here is that the finder will probably have no ongoing presence in the hobby, and so the financial gain will trump the damage to his reputation.
